Soft and CarvablePlay
Soapstone is easy to shape and carve, which makes it popular for artists and craftspeople. SlideLocal artisans held a workshop on how to carve soapstone into intricate pendants.

Heat ResistantPlay
Due to its ability to withstand high temperatures, soapstone is often used in kitchenware and stoves. SlideThey installed a soapstone stove that radiates warmth long after the fire has died.

Decorative UsePlay
Soapstone's unique appearance makes it a preferred material for decorative items and home decor. SlideThe bathroom featured a polished soapstone sink that added an elegant touch.
